A very long time ago, when I lived in Flint, MI, a local grocer bought up all the old Kroger stores and move them to his company: Kessel. No problems here, but he refused to recognize the union. Employees could join if they wanted, but he would not bargain with the union. In "union hotbed" like Flint, that was a cardinal sin and the UAW members who were laid off, were paid to "picket" outside of his stores. That lasted about a year. But the employees said the same thing: He's nice. Pays us well. Good benefits. Good working conditions. Why do we need a union? ....
